Cement removal services involve the careful demolition and extraction of existing concrete structures, such as driveways, patios, walkways, or foundation sections. Skilled service providers use specialized equipment and techniques to break up and remove concrete efficiently, minimizing damage to surrounding areas. This process often requires precise planning to ensure that the removal is thorough and safe, especially in tight or hard-to-reach spaces around residential or commercial properties.

These services are essential when existing concrete needs to be replaced due to damage, cracking, or deterioration. Over time, concrete surfaces can develop cracks, unevenness, or become stained and unsightly. Removing old or compromised concrete allows property owners to prepare the site for new installations, whether that involves pouring fresh concrete, installing pavers, or creating a different type of outdoor surface. Cement removal also helps resolve issues caused by shifting or settling of the existing concrete, which can pose safety hazards or hinder property use.

The overview below groups typical Cement Removal proj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Auburn, WA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- For minor cement removal tasks,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, covering small patches or surface areas. Larger, more complex projects may exceed this range depending on scope.

Mid-Size Projects - Medium-sized cement removal jobs often cost between $600 and $1,500. These projects usually involve removing larger sections or sections of a driveway or patio. Fewer projects reach into the higher end of this range unless additional work is needed.

Large or Complex Jobs - Extensive cement removal, such as entire driveways or foundations, can range from $1,500 to $5,000 or more. Many projects in this category are more involved, requiring specialized equipment and labor, which can drive up costs.

Full Replacement or Heavy-Duty Work - Complete removal and replacement of cement surfaces can cost $5,000+ depending on size and complexity. These projects are less common and tend to push into the highest cost tiers, often requiring detailed planning and extensive labor.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is cement removal service? Cement removal involves the process of safely and effectively breaking up and removing existing concrete surfaces, such as driveways, patios, or walkways, to prepare for new installation or renovation projects.

Why might someone need cement removal services? People may require cement removal when replacing old or damaged concrete, creating space for new construction, or correcting previous work that no longer fits their project needs.

What methods do local contractors use for cement removal? Contractors typically use tools like jackhammers, concrete saws, and demolition equipment to break up and remove cement efficiently and safely.

Are there different types of cement removal services available? Yes, services can range from partial removal of specific sections to complete demolition of large concrete structures, depending on the project requirements.
